Turkish Hidro Enerji Elektrik Uretim Sanayi (Hydro Energy Electricity Production Industry) will build a new gas piston power plant in the Khorezm region of Uzbekistan, Trend reports with reference to Uzbek media.

According to the information, the capacity of the new generating facility will be 174 MW. Odas Enerji SA has already been established to implement the project.

It is noted that the Turkish company undertook the design, financing, construction, and operation of the facility for 25 years, and the Uzbek side - the obligation to guarantee the purchase of electricity all this time.

It is reported that the total volume of foreign investments within the project is estimated at $105 million.

Earlier it was reported that Uzbekistan intends to commission eight new power plants by the end of this year.

Thus, in October, a thermal power plant with a capacity of 240 megawatts will be put into operation in the Tashkent region, a gas piston power plant with a capacity of 174 megawatts in the Khorezm region, and a solar power plant with a capacity of 100 megawatts (514 megawatts in total) in Navoi region.

In December, two thermal power plants with a total capacity of 470 megawatts will be commissioned in the Tashkent region, a power plant with a capacity of 270 megawatts in Bukhara, and a capacity of 220 megawatts in Kashkadarya.

Also, it is planned to commission a solar power plant with a capacity of 100 megawatts (total of 1,060 megawatts) in the Samarkand region, by the end of the year.
